Shiny.Jobs 3.0.0-beta-0001

Prefix Reserved
This is a prerelease version of Shiny.Jobs.
There is a newer version of this package available.
See the version list below for details.
dotnet add package Shiny.Jobs --version 3.0.0-beta-0001
                    
NuGet\Install-Package Shiny.Jobs -Version 3.0.0-beta-0001
                    
This command is intended to be used within the Package Manager Console in Visual Studio, as it uses the NuGet module's version of Install-Package.
<PackageReference Include="Shiny.Jobs" Version="3.0.0-beta-0001" />
                    
For projects that support PackageReference, copy this XML node into the project file to reference the package.
<PackageVersion Include="Shiny.Jobs" Version="3.0.0-beta-0001" />
                    
Directory.Packages.props
<PackageReference Include="Shiny.Jobs" />
                    
Project file
For projects that support Central Package Management (CPM), copy this XML node into the solution Directory.Packages.props file to version the package.
paket add Shiny.Jobs --version 3.0.0-beta-0001
                    
#r "nuget: Shiny.Jobs, 3.0.0-beta-0001"
                    
#r directive can be used in F# Interactive and Polyglot Notebooks. Copy this into the interactive tool or source code of the script to reference the package.
#addin nuget:?package=Shiny.Jobs&version=3.0.0-beta-0001&prerelease
                    
Install Shiny.Jobs as a Cake Addin
#tool nuget:?package=Shiny.Jobs&version=3.0.0-beta-0001&prerelease
                    
Install Shiny.Jobs as a Cake Tool

Shiny v3 ALPHA for .NET Mobile

<img src="https://github.com/shinyorg/shiny/raw/master/art/logo.png" width="100" />

THIS IS THE ALPHA/UNSTABLE BRANCH - FOR STABLE XAMARIN GO HERE

Shiny is a cross platform framework designed to make working with device services and background processes easy, testable, and consistent while bringing things like dependency injection & logging in a structured way to your code!

Supports

  • Xamarin iOS
  • Xamarin Android
  • .NET 7 for Android
  • .NET 7 for iOS
  • .NET 7 for MacCatalyst

Features

  • Handles all of the cruft like Permissions, main thread traversal, persistent storage and app restarts
  • Brings your infrastructure to the background
  • Provides logging to ensure you know when your services fail in the background
  • Gives a clean & testable API surface for your code
  • Periodic Background Jobs
  • BLE Client & Hosting
  • Beacons Ranging & Monitoring
  • Locations - GPS & Geofencing
  • Push Notification - Native, Azure Notifications Hubs, Firebase, and more
  • Local Notifications - best of breed local notifications supporting almost all features across all of the supported platforms

Visual Studio Templates

These templates will help get you up & running quickly. Simply select what features of Shiny you want to use and they will wire up everything from permissions to app configuration.

GitHub NuGet

dotnet new --install Shiny.Templates

Integrating With Existing Apps

If you cannot use our awesome templates - try our ugly, but effective boilerplate builder at: https://shinylib.net/appbuilder

Support Shiny!

While Shiny is free and will continue to be so, maintenance and support takes a heavy toll on sustainability. If you or your company have the resources, please consider becoming a GitHub Sponsor. GitHub Sponsorships help to make Open Source Development more sustainable.

Depending on your Sponsorship Tier, you may also get access to some great benefits on Sponsor Connect (https://sponsorconnect.dev) including:

  • The Sponsor Only Discord server
  • Training available ONLY to sponsors on Sponsor Connect
  • Special sponsor-only packages

https://sponsor.shinylib.net

How about some Shiny Gear

Premium Paid Support

Looking for consulting for your .NET applications and Shiny, you can now book a time with Allan Ritchie on here: 1-1 Consulting Session

Contributors

Alt

Product Compatible and additional computed target framework versions.
.NET net5.0 was computed.  net5.0-windows was computed.  net6.0 was computed.  net6.0-android was computed.  net6.0-ios was computed.  net6.0-maccatalyst was computed.  net6.0-macos was computed.  net6.0-tvos was computed.  net6.0-windows was computed.  net7.0 is compatible.  net7.0-android was computed.  net7.0-android33.0 is compatible.  net7.0-ios was computed.  net7.0-ios16.1 is compatible.  net7.0-maccatalyst was computed.  net7.0-maccatalyst16.1 is compatible.  net7.0-macos was computed.  net7.0-tvos was computed.  net7.0-windows was computed.  net8.0 was computed.  net8.0-android was computed.  net8.0-browser was computed.  net8.0-ios was computed.  net8.0-maccatalyst was computed.  net8.0-macos was computed.  net8.0-tvos was computed.  net8.0-windows was computed.  net9.0 was computed.  net9.0-android was computed.  net9.0-browser was computed.  net9.0-ios was computed.  net9.0-maccatalyst was computed.  net9.0-macos was computed.  net9.0-tvos was computed.  net9.0-windows was computed.  net10.0 was computed.  net10.0-android was computed.  net10.0-browser was computed.  net10.0-ios was computed.  net10.0-maccatalyst was computed.  net10.0-macos was computed.  net10.0-tvos was computed.  net10.0-windows was computed. 
.NET Core netcoreapp3.0 was computed.  netcoreapp3.1 was computed. 
.NET Standard netstandard2.1 is compatible. 
MonoAndroid monoandroid was computed.  monoandroid12.0 is compatible. 
MonoMac monomac was computed. 
MonoTouch monotouch was computed. 
Tizen tizen60 was computed. 
Xamarin.iOS xamarinios was computed.  xamarinios10 is compatible. 
Xamarin.Mac xamarinmac was computed. 
Xamarin.TVOS xamarintvos was computed. 
Xamarin.WatchOS xamarinwatchos was computed. 
Compatible target framework(s)
Included target framework(s) (in package)
Learn more about Target Frameworks and .NET Standard.

NuGet packages (1)

Showing the top 1 NuGet packages that depend on Shiny.Jobs:

Package Downloads
Shiny.Testing

Shiny mocks to make your unit testing life easier

GitHub repositories (2)

Showing the top 2 popular GitHub repositories that depend on Shiny.Jobs:

Repository Stars
TheCodeTraveler/GitTrends
A iOS and Android app to monitor the Views, Clones and Star history of your GitHub repos
adospace/mauireactor-samples
Demo apps built using MauiReactor
Version Downloads Last updated
4.0.0-beta-0069 168 4/8/2025
4.0.0-beta-0061 151 4/3/2025
4.0.0-beta-0057 136 4/1/2025
4.0.0-beta-0055 118 3/27/2025
4.0.0-beta-0054 451 3/26/2025
4.0.0-beta-0049 72 3/21/2025
4.0.0-beta-0048 84 3/21/2025
4.0.0-beta-0047 137 3/20/2025
4.0.0-beta-0040 372 6/14/2024
3.4.0-beta-0010 194 3/6/2025
3.4.0-beta-0009 84 2/5/2025
3.4.0-beta-0006 81 2/4/2025
3.4.0-beta-0005 77 2/4/2025
3.4.0-beta-0003 95 2/4/2025
3.3.4 6,808 1/15/2025
3.3.3 44,073 4/8/2024
3.3.3-beta-0007 97 4/8/2024
3.3.3-beta-0003 98 4/8/2024
3.3.2 1,404 3/26/2024
3.3.1 152 3/26/2024
3.3.0 1,605 3/18/2024
3.3.0-beta-0011 119 3/14/2024
3.3.0-beta-0009 104 3/12/2024
3.3.0-beta-0003 125 2/28/2024
3.2.4 4,542 2/3/2024
3.2.4-beta-0004 102 2/3/2024
3.2.4-beta-0002 94 2/2/2024
3.2.3 521 1/19/2024
3.2.2 1,230 1/3/2024
3.2.1 1,644 12/20/2023
3.2.0 1,039 12/11/2023
3.2.0-beta-0049 119 1/12/2024
3.2.0-beta-0042 127 1/3/2024
3.2.0-beta-0041 92 1/3/2024
3.2.0-beta-0034 110 12/20/2023
3.2.0-beta-0025 132 12/10/2023
3.2.0-beta-0022 1,225 11/29/2023
3.2.0-beta-0019 147 11/25/2023
3.2.0-beta-0010 143 11/11/2023
3.2.0-beta-0006 133 11/8/2023
3.1.2 6,073 11/8/2023
3.1.1 254 11/2/2023
3.1.0 1,152 10/27/2023
3.1.0-beta-0018 100 11/2/2023
3.1.0-beta-0007 122 10/17/2023
3.1.0-beta-0005 133 10/14/2023
3.1.0-beta-0004 118 10/14/2023
3.0.1 1,874 9/20/2023
3.0.1-beta-0016 111 9/20/2023
3.0.1-beta-0002 164 9/14/2023
3.0.0 492 9/5/2023
3.0.0-beta-0305 159 9/1/2023
3.0.0-beta-0301 139 8/31/2023
3.0.0-beta-0300 109 8/31/2023
3.0.0-beta-0296 185 8/28/2023
3.0.0-beta-0293 122 8/28/2023
3.0.0-beta-0292 130 8/28/2023
3.0.0-beta-0282 183 8/25/2023
3.0.0-beta-0277 164 8/20/2023
3.0.0-beta-0273 134 8/20/2023
3.0.0-beta-0257 230 8/15/2023
3.0.0-beta-0245 171 8/8/2023
3.0.0-beta-0241 314 7/31/2023
3.0.0-beta-0231 219 7/25/2023
3.0.0-beta-0230 168 7/25/2023
3.0.0-beta-0215 166 7/18/2023
3.0.0-beta-0210 160 7/12/2023
3.0.0-beta-0200 273 7/5/2023
3.0.0-beta-0199 159 7/5/2023
3.0.0-beta-0179 376 6/27/2023
3.0.0-beta-0174 171 6/26/2023
3.0.0-beta-0165 173 6/22/2023
3.0.0-beta-0154 176 6/17/2023
3.0.0-beta-0153 159 6/16/2023
3.0.0-beta-0124 364 6/1/2023
3.0.0-beta-0122 195 5/31/2023
3.0.0-beta-0116 183 5/30/2023
3.0.0-beta-0114 153 5/29/2023
3.0.0-beta-0092 196 5/16/2023
3.0.0-beta-0081 311 5/13/2023
3.0.0-beta-0073 150 5/12/2023
3.0.0-beta-0039 394 5/7/2023
3.0.0-beta-0031 164 5/5/2023
3.0.0-beta-0026 190 4/28/2023
3.0.0-beta-0023 146 4/26/2023
3.0.0-beta-0015 152 4/22/2023
3.0.0-beta-0001 291 4/14/2023
3.0.0-alpha-0608 173 4/13/2023
3.0.0-alpha-0604 147 4/13/2023
3.0.0-alpha-0593 187 4/7/2023
3.0.0-alpha-0560 361 3/28/2023
3.0.0-alpha-0557 152 3/27/2023
3.0.0-alpha-0552 178 3/26/2023
3.0.0-alpha-0550 173 3/25/2023
3.0.0-alpha-0548 195 3/25/2023
3.0.0-alpha-0545 161 3/25/2023
3.0.0-alpha-0543 155 3/24/2023
3.0.0-alpha-0540 163 3/24/2023
3.0.0-alpha-0533 377 3/14/2023
3.0.0-alpha-0532 160 3/12/2023
3.0.0-alpha-0530 359 3/6/2023
3.0.0-alpha-0523 179 3/1/2023
3.0.0-alpha-0516 186 2/27/2023
3.0.0-alpha-0513 181 2/26/2023
3.0.0-alpha-0497 158 2/23/2023
3.0.0-alpha-0496 647 2/4/2023
3.0.0-alpha-0495 338 1/12/2023
3.0.0-alpha-0491 249 12/24/2022
3.0.0-alpha-0489 167 12/23/2022
3.0.0-alpha-0470 164 12/15/2022
3.0.0-alpha-0427 217 12/4/2022
3.0.0-alpha-0423 156 12/1/2022
3.0.0-alpha-0402 264 11/19/2022
3.0.0-alpha-0399 191 11/12/2022
3.0.0-alpha-0396 152 11/12/2022
3.0.0-alpha-0392 193 10/29/2022
3.0.0-alpha-0391 177 10/27/2022
3.0.0-alpha-0387 252 10/25/2022
3.0.0-alpha-0384 197 10/25/2022
3.0.0-alpha-0376 191 10/7/2022
3.0.0-alpha-0370 199 10/4/2022
3.0.0-alpha-0360 191 10/3/2022
3.0.0-alpha-0354 195 10/1/2022
3.0.0-alpha-0348 229 9/26/2022
3.0.0-alpha-0344 190 9/25/2022
3.0.0-alpha-0343 182 9/24/2022
3.0.0-alpha-0338 173 9/22/2022
3.0.0-alpha-0329 185 9/20/2022
3.0.0-alpha-0310 196 9/3/2022
3.0.0-alpha-0283 174 8/24/2022
3.0.0-alpha-0266 194 8/13/2022
3.0.0-alpha-0245 201 8/10/2022
3.0.0-alpha-0225 176 8/9/2022
3.0.0-alpha-0216 180 8/7/2022
3.0.0-alpha-0208 200 8/5/2022
3.0.0-alpha-0204 203 7/31/2022
3.0.0-alpha-0181 208 7/25/2022
3.0.0-alpha-0172 189 7/22/2022
3.0.0-alpha-0167 211 7/19/2022
3.0.0-alpha-0160 190 7/18/2022
3.0.0-alpha-0158 196 7/18/2022
3.0.0-alpha-0157 216 7/17/2022
3.0.0-alpha-0156 184 7/16/2022
3.0.0-alpha-0155 207 7/15/2022
3.0.0-alpha-0142 193 7/14/2022
3.0.0-alpha-0128 208 6/16/2022
3.0.0-alpha-0102 211 6/6/2022
3.0.0-alpha-0099 188 6/2/2022
3.0.0-alpha-0090 209 5/25/2022
3.0.0-alpha-0087 198 5/24/2022
3.0.0-alpha-0084 199 5/24/2022
3.0.0-alpha-0082 223 5/23/2022
3.0.0-alpha-0079 200 5/21/2022
3.0.0-alpha-0075 217 5/20/2022
3.0.0-alpha-0002 533 5/5/2022
2.7.3 7,547 8/25/2023
2.7.2 35,808 4/17/2023
2.7.1 7,033 11/11/2022
2.7.0 1,437 10/29/2022
2.6.3 16,103 9/14/2022
2.6.2 1,435 8/26/2022
2.6.1 1,734 8/15/2022
2.6.0 1,104 8/9/2022
2.5.5 3,495 6/17/2022
2.5.4 10,494 6/7/2022
2.5.3 1,896 6/1/2022
2.5.2 4,668 5/25/2022
2.5.1 2,345 5/10/2022
2.5.0-preview-3124 236 5/5/2022
2.5.0-preview-3117 238 5/3/2022
2.5.0-preview-3109 244 4/26/2022
2.5.0-preview-3108 223 4/25/2022
2.5.0-preview-3107 197 4/24/2022
2.5.0-preview-3100 242 4/22/2022
2.5.0-preview-3096-g833b58f618 210 4/22/2022
2.5.0-preview.3067 249 3/28/2022
2.5.0-preview.3062 166 3/26/2022
2.5.0-preview.3061 162 3/26/2022
2.5.0-preview.3045 160 3/23/2022
2.5.0-preview.3040 160 3/22/2022
2.5.0-preview.3028 163 3/21/2022
2.5.0-gceb9616c08 244 5/5/2022
2.4.3.3024 26,928 3/14/2022
2.4.3.3023 1,467 3/14/2022
2.4.3.3022 1,449 3/14/2022
2.4.3.3021 1,427 3/14/2022
2.4.3.3003 14,974 2/9/2022
2.4.3.3002-preview 289 2/9/2022
2.4.3.3000-preview 303 2/7/2022
2.4.3.2998-preview 560 2/5/2022
2.4.2.2996 9,362 1/11/2022
2.4.2.2995-preview 307 1/11/2022
2.4.1.2971 5,271 12/2/2021
2.4.1.2970-preview 281 12/2/2021
2.4.0.2967-preview 681 11/21/2021
2.4.0.2960 2,113 11/18/2021
2.3.0.2958 1,063 11/18/2021
2.3.0.2957-preview 283 11/18/2021
2.3.0.2946-preview 459 11/13/2021
2.3.0.2940-preview 378 11/11/2021
2.3.0.2936-preview 548 11/5/2021
2.3.0.2932-preview 362 11/4/2021
2.3.0.2923-preview 584 10/30/2021
2.3.0.2919-preview 541 10/29/2021
2.3.0.2909-preview 439 10/21/2021
2.3.0.2906 5,928 10/16/2021
2.3.0.2902-preview 432 10/14/2021
2.3.0.2898-preview 455 10/11/2021
2.3.0.2894-preview 425 10/10/2021
2.3.0.2891-preview 396 10/6/2021
2.3.0.2890-preview 406 10/5/2021
2.3.0.2888-preview 428 10/1/2021
2.3.0.2881-preview 422 9/27/2021
2.3.0.2879-preview 403 9/27/2021
2.3.0.2877-preview 382 9/24/2021
2.3.0.2869-preview 500 9/11/2021
2.3.0.2855-preview 514 8/25/2021
2.3.0.2852-preview 382 8/24/2021
2.3.0.2850-preview 419 8/24/2021
2.3.0.2848-preview 426 8/22/2021
1.0.0 280 5/27/2023